

Toronto FC pre-season update #4
By: nicholas | February 16th, 2008
Soccer by Ives is reporting that Toronto fc is interested in Colombian play maker Johnnier Montano ( 25 years old ) . The only thing i could dig up on him was that he was that he was the youngest player to ever play for the Colombian national team ( at age 15) and that he had stints in Italy with Parma (1999) , Piacenza ( loan (2001-2002) and then Chievo Verona ( 2002-2003), he also had brief stints at America de Cali, Independent Medellin and Cortulua and finally had brief stints at sporting boys and Santos in Brazil.
Montano is set to join Toronto’s training camp in Bradenton, Florida in the coming days with an eye toward potentially becoming Toronto FC’s first signing off the off-season
Toronto FC won there first game of the pre -season with a 2-0 win over the WIZ of kasas city. The two goals were scored by wonder kid Maurice Edu.
